New Yorker Consumer Sentiment

Owners give this generation Chrysler New Yorker (1988-1996) a 4.4 out of 5 rating, which is higher than most, and 94% recommend it. These figures are based on 48 consumer reviews, like these:

What Owners are Saying About the 1993 Chrysler New Yorker

"Love This Car!"

"I have owned this car for 5 years. I bought it used because I immediately fell in love with it design, it's comfort, and it's performance. I have put about 80,000 miles on it and only had to replace the battery. I recently replaced the serpentine belt just because I figured it was getting pretty old n had a couple of cracks. Other than that I have and to do any repairs. It's powerful, moving in and out of traffic. The gas mileage is amazing with it being a large car.I would recommend this car to anyone. Oh, the two front seats being power adjustable is a huge place u s since I have a lot of arthritis."

1993 New Yorker Safety

NHTSA Safety Rating

According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), the 1993 Chrysler New Yorker front-side driver crash test rating is 4 out of 5 stars. The front-side passenger crash test rating is 4 out of 5.

1993 Chrysler New Yorker Depreciation

Annual Depreciation is an estimation of what your vehicle's value might be over time based on an average of similar vehicles. Estimations are calculated by comparing Kelley Blue Book Private Party Values of vehicles similar to yours over time, as well as forecasts from Manheim Auction data comparing current and projected auction values against current Kelley Blue Book Private Party and Trade-In Values. This is not a guarantee of actual depreciation. Local weather conditions, market factors and driver performance will also impact your vehicle's actual depreciation.
